Bharat NCX 2025: CISO Conclave & Startup Expo Lead Cyber Push

RR Team, July 31, 2025July 31, 2025
India’s digital frontier took a major leap forward as the Bharat CISO’s Conclave and Cybersecurity Startup Exhibition were inaugurated in New Delhi. These events are part of the larger Bharat National Cybersecurity Exercise (Bharat NCX) 2025, organized by the National Security Council Secretariat (NSCS) in partnership with Rashtriya Raksha University (RRU).The opening of these parallel events marks a vital step toward strengthening the country’s cybersecurity posture, fostering innovation, and encouraging cross-sector collaboration.

Strategic Conversations Among India’s Cyber Leaders

The CISO Conclave gathered top Chief Information Security Officers (CISOs), cybersecurity experts, and government officials. The event featured high-impact panel discussions that addressed the shifting dynamics of global cyber threats.

One of the key sessions, “Cybersecurity in the Age of Geopolitical Tensions”, tackled the growing risks that arise from international conflicts and cyber warfare. Experts shared best practices on how Indian organizations can build cyber resilience amid uncertain global conditions.

Another standout session, “From Chaos to Control: Building an Effective Incident Response Framework,” focused on incident management protocols. It provided hands-on strategies to help businesses respond quickly and effectively to cyber attacks.

Leadership Speaks: India’s Urgent Cybersecurity Needs

In his keynote address, Dr. Sanjay Bahl, Director General of the Indian Computer Emergency Response Team (CERT-In), offered an urgent call to action. He emphasized the rising complexity of cyber threats and the growing need for “technology-driven, proactive, and collaborative responses.”

“India must not only defend but stay ahead of the curve,” said Dr. Bahl. “Advanced technologies and stakeholder cooperation are no longer optional. They’re essential to protect our national digital infrastructure.”

He highlighted the role of public-private partnerships and the need for integrated incident response mechanisms across industries.

Startup Exhibition Showcases India’s Cyber Talent

Running alongside the conclave, the Bharat Cybersecurity Startup Exhibition offered a platform to India’s brightest cybersecurity startups. These companies demonstrated real-time solutions aimed at neutralizing modern cyber threats.

Innovations on display included:

  • Digital Forensics and Incident Response (DFIR) tools
  • Advanced Security Operations Center (SOC) platforms
  • AI-powered threat detection systems
  • Resilience Maturity Assessment frameworks
  • Industrial Control Systems (ICS) cybersecurity protocols

This exhibition reflected the increasing capability of India’s cybersecurity startup ecosystem to deliver world-class solutions, especially those tailored to critical infrastructure sectors like defense, finance, and utilities.

Why Bharat NCX 2025 Matters

Organized under the NSCS, Bharat NCX 2025 is designed to simulate cyber incidents and improve response mechanisms across sectors. It trains government, corporate, and defense stakeholders to respond efficiently to cyber attacks in real-time scenarios.

The exercise aligns with India’s broader digital vision of Atmanirbhar Bharat (self-reliant India), where cybersecurity is seen as a cornerstone of national security.
